Let A and B be two invertible matrices of order \(3 \times 3\). If det(ABAT) = 8 and det(AB-1) = 8, then det(BA-1 BT) is equal to:
- \(\frac{1}{4}\)
- 16
- \(\frac{1}{16}\)
- 1
Answer
(A) 1 4
